" With 15 channels of amplification, our most powerful transformer, carefully selected parts, and hefty, high-rigidity construction, the AVR-A1H supports up to 9.4.6 configuration and delivers a professional theater experience in your home cinema. Designed and manufactured at Denon facilities in Japan. "

There's a decent summary of the new Denon lineup here: https://www.digitaltrends.com/home-theater/denon-2022-8k-avr-pricing-availability-specs/ (https://www.digitaltrends.com/home-theater/denon-2022-8k-avr-pricing-availability-specs/)
The next 2 models down in price in the X series also have Dirac Live, at a big step down in pricing. That could be significant for some. $6500 vs $2500 & $1700 (retail).
